At the time, head coach <b>Kevin Coyle<\/b> implied that Vick could stay with the team in some capacity, just not as a coordinator. We finally know what that role is, as the AAF head of football strategy <b><a href=\"https:\/\/www.pro-football-reference.com\/players\/F\/FishJe20.htm?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Jeff Fisher<\/a><\/b> announced Vick will take on a role with the league\u2019s administrative body, specifically with player development.<\/p>\n<h1 class=\"MsoNormal\">AAF News: Michael Vick Shifts to Administrative Role<\/h1>\n<p class=\"MsoNormal\">Vick won\u2019t coach for the Legends this season, but he will remain in Atlanta as an \u201coff-the-field\u201d presence. Working alongside former Pittsburgh Steelers wide receiver <b><a href=\"https:\/\/www.pro-football-reference.com\/players\/W\/WardHi00.htm?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-\" target=\"_blank\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er\">Hines Ward<\/a><\/b>, Vick will help the league\u2019s players develop while also monitoring and helping with their welfare. Vick will reportedly spend the majority of his time in Atlanta.<\/p>\n<p class=\"MsoNormal\">Vick initially agreed to be the Legends offensive coordinator under\u00a0<b>Brad Childress<\/b>. An offensive-minded coach, the plan was for Childress to help develop Vick as both a play-caller and a coach. Vick spent the summer of 2018 as a coaching intern with the Kansas City Chiefs but never worked as a positional coach or coordinator before.<\/p>\n<p class=\"MsoNormal\">However, Childress resigned roughly one month before the start of the season. Now working with the defensive-minded <b>Kevin Coyle<\/b>, Vick had to shoulder a larger burden. Fisher said that things \u201cgot hard\u201d for Vick without Childress\u2019 guidance, as the scope of the job was too much for the inexperienced Vick to handle.<\/p>\n<p class=\"MsoNormal\">Vick will most likely remain close to Atlanta, which is good news for the fanbase. Entering the NFL in 2001, Vick quarterbacked the Atlanta Falcons from 2001 to 2006. During that time, Vick established himself as one of the most explosive and exciting players throughout the league. As a member of the Falcons, Vick threw for 11,505 yards and 71 touchdowns while adding an additional 3,859 yards and 21 touchdowns on the ground.
